About the Book

This unique and authoritative guide provides a description of the Management consultancy profession worldwide, together with advice on How To choose and use its services effectively. With contributions from leading practitioners, it will be essential reading for all purchasers of management consultancy services.Part One identifies the parameters and definitions of management consultancy. Part Two is devoted to ethics and best practice in management consultancy from a number of perspectives. Part Three scrutinises the life of the client-consultant relationship, focusing on what clients can do to make the consultant’s role effective and their working relationship productive. Part Four comprises snapshots by leading practitioners of thirteen key consultancy fields. Part Five consists of a general account of consulting in developing countries, followed by profiles of 26 country-by-country management consultancy markets.
